<pre style='margin:0'>
Marius Schamschula (Schamschula) pushed a commit to branch master
in repository macports-ports.
</pre>
<p><a href="https://github.com/macports/macports-ports/commit/c1037690a786fc294f1858ef544d02336eb520ab">https://github.com/macports/macports-ports/commit/c1037690a786fc294f1858ef544d02336eb520ab</a></p>
<pre style="white-space: pre; background: #F8F8F8">The following commit(s) were added to refs/heads/master by this push:
<span style='display:block; white-space:pre;color:#404040;'> new c103769 opencv +contrib: checksum mismatch
</span>c103769 is described below
<span style='display:block; white-space:pre;color:#808000;'>commit c1037690a786fc294f1858ef544d02336eb520ab
</span>Author: Marius Schamschula <mps@macports.org>
AuthorDate: Sun Nov 17 16:45:36 2019 -0600
<span style='display:block; white-space:pre;color:#404040;'> opencv +contrib: checksum mismatch
</span><span style='display:block; white-space:pre;color:#404040;'>
</span><span style='display:block; white-space:pre;color:#404040;'> Closes: https://trac.macports.org/ticket/59715
</span><span style='display:block; white-space:pre;color:#404040;'> also work around issues with the .zip archive
</span>---
graphics/opencv/Portfile | 14 +++++++++-----
1 file changed, 9 insertions(+), 5 deletions(-)
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/graphics/opencv/Portfile b/graphics/opencv/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index 450afdc..3024342 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/graphics/opencv/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/graphics/opencv/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-31,6 +31,7 @@ distname ${version}
</span>
distfiles ${distname}${extract.suffix}:opencv
<span style='display:block; white-space:pre;background:#e0ffe0;'>+# don't forget to also update the checksums under the contrib variant.
</span> checksums ${distname}${extract.suffix} \
rmd160 40652271f410d9d48904a7df428465296f71d874 \
sha256 f0901648a1db3dc3af30e65082665921dbe998673137380450bdd91e8251b567 \
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-361,20 +362,23 @@ variant contrib description {Build OpenCV with extra modules.} {
</span> master_sites-append https://github.com/opencv/opencv_contrib/archive:opencv_contrib
distfiles-append ${version}.zip:opencv_contrib
checksums-append ${version}.zip \
<span style='display:block; white-space:pre;background:#ffe0e0;'>- rmd160 0a2493f4f29df3656f0fa8fa147d48dd8c480c42 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- sha256 80e1c00221e1ba8f4a2fae5ca98dd33218bd4ff0a250db7870aea9a071f31e31 \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- size 58507222
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 rmd160 eec28fffea419e401751e2de69901c926c3442d6 \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 sha256 e36b4927cfb0dd0d257067866e413728733699b14c1d88dba7d9c3e009ecf88d \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 size 58507290 \
</span> configure.args-append -DOPENCV_EXTRA_MODULES_PATH=${workpath}/opencv_contrib-${version}/modules \
-DBUILD_PROTOBUF=NO
depends_lib-append path:${prefix}/lib/libprotobuf.dylib:protobuf-cpp
post-extract {
<span style='display:block; white-space:pre;background:#e0ffe0;'>+ # gunzip cannot handle multi-member .zip archives
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 exec unzip -oq ${distpath}/${version}.zip -d ${extract.dir}
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> # less than ideal way for patchfiles to be applied to contrib directory
ln -s ${workpath}/opencv_contrib-${version} ${worksrcpath}/opencv_contrib
}
<span style='display:block; white-space:pre;background:#ffe0e0;'>- extract.only ${distname}${extract.suffix} \
</span><span style='display:block; white-space:pre;background:#ffe0e0;'>- ${version}.zip
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 extract.only ${distname}${extract.suffix}
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+# ${version}.zip
</span>
# dnn_modern:
master_sites-append https://github.com/tiny-dnn/tiny-dnn/archive/:tiny-dnn
</pre><pre style='margin:0'>
</pre>